Undergone IVF For Pregnancy. Screening Showed High Risk For Downs. Nose Bone Not Found. When Does It Appears?

Hello Doctor:
I am 47 years old and my wife is 43 years old. My wife got pregnant by IVF using my sperm and my wife's egg.
In the first trimester screening they found increase risk (1:6) for downs. The maternal fetal medicine doctors madeus to go for materniT21 DNA test. The test came clean and also told us the sex of the bay. We as well as the doctors were relieved. Then in the second Trimester did detailed ultrasonography in 16th week. Almost everything turned out to be normal. However, they could not see the nose bone. They asked us to come after one month and go again for sonography. Up to what time the nose bone develops. Is it a matter of concern? We dont want to go for amnio. Thanks, Sincerely

OB & GYN Specialist 's  Response
Hi,
Thanks for writing to us.
This is very sorry to informed you that normally nose bone developed with in 16th week, so in my opinion you should consult your gynaecologist and wait for repeat ultrasonography after 1 month and get your triple marker test and amniocentesis because your wife in her advanced age and chances of Down syndrome increased after 30yrs. of age.
